/* ── Hero headline line grouping ─────────────────────────────────────────────
   Two different line groupings from ONE copy of the text:
     desktop   Change starts with / a conversation.
     phone     Change starts / with a / conversation.
   Note the phone grouping CROSSES the desktop line boundary -- "with" and "a"
   sit on different desktop lines but the same phone line -- so no single fixed
   pair of line-wrappers can produce both. That is why the headline is four
   inline-block word groups with <br>s toggled per breakpoint, instead of the
   two block wrappers it used to be. The alternative (two full copies of the h1,
   one hidden) would duplicate the headline text in the DOM; this doesn't.
   .hw MUST stay inline-block, not inline: `lineUp` is a transform, and
   transforms do nothing on a non-replaced inline box -- make these `inline` and
   the reveal silently stops running while still looking like valid CSS.
   overflow:hidden is the mask the slide rides behind; padding-bottom:0.06em
   keeps it off the descenders. */
